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Cologne to Bad Kreuznach is to drive which costs €24 - €35 and takes 1h 41m.
The fastest way to get from Cologne to Bad Kreuznach is to drive which takes 1h 41m and costs €24 - €35.
No, there is no direct train from Cologne to Bad Kreuznach. However, there are services departing from Köln Messe/Deutz Bf and arriving at Bad Kreuznach, Bahnhof via Frankfurt.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 2h 50m.
The distance between Cologne and Bad Kreuznach is 233 km. The road distance is 168.3 km.
The best way to get from Cologne to Bad Kreuznach without a car is to train which takes 2h 50m and costs €40 - €150.
It takes approximately 2h 50m to get from Cologne to Bad Kreuznach, including transfers.
Cologne to Bad Kreuznach train services, operated by Deutsche Bahn Intercity (DB IC), depart from Köln Messe/Deutz Bf station.
Cologne to Bad Kreuznach train services, operated by Deutsche Bahn Intercity (DB IC), arrive at Frankfurt station.
Yes, the driving distance between Cologne to Bad Kreuznach is 168 km. It takes approximately 1h 41m to drive from Cologne to Bad Kreuznach.
